Strategic Usage: Headlines vs. Body Text

While Stinclair is beautiful, knowing when to use it is just as important as the font itself. As a script font, it shines brightest when used as a headline, logo, or accent typeface. It is designed to be read in short bursts, making it perfect for titles, slogans, and call-to-action buttons. However, for long paragraphs of body text, such as product descriptions or blog articles, it may be better to pair it with a more neutral font.

This distinction is vital for maintaining readability. On mobile screens, where space is limited, a decorative font can sometimes become difficult to read if overused. By reserving Stinclair for impact areas, you ensure that your message remains clear while still benefiting from its aesthetic appeal. For instance, on a website banner, Stinclair can serve as the main hook, while a simpler sans serif font handles the detailed information below.

Mastering Font Pairing for Professional Results

One of the most effective ways to make your brand look polished is through smart font pairing. Stinclair is versatile enough to work with a variety of other typefaces, allowing you to create a balanced hierarchy in your designs. Since Stinclair is a handwritten font with curves and flourishes, it pairs beautifully with clean, geometric sans serif fonts. This combination creates a dynamic contrast where the script provides the personality and the sans serif provides structure and readability.

Alternatively, if you are aiming for a more traditional or elegant vibe, you might consider pairing Stinclair with a classic serif font. The juxtaposition of the modern, bouncy script against the timeless stability of a serif can create a sophisticated look suitable for high-end boutiques or wedding planning services. The goal is always to let Stinclair be the star while the supporting font ensures your content is accessible to everyone.

Testing and Licensing: Practical Advice for Entrepreneurs

Before you commit Stinclair to your entire brand identity, it is wise to test it in real-world scenarios. Print out a sample business card or mock up a product label to see how the font holds up in physical form. Check how it looks on different devices, from large desktop monitors to small smartphone screens. Pay attention to the spacing and weight; ensure that the letters do not blur together at smaller sizes. This practical testing phase can save you from costly rebranding efforts later.

Furthermore, as a business owner, you must be mindful of licensing. Stinclair is available as a commercial font, which means it is licensed for use on products, packaging, templates, merchandise, and client work. Always verify the specific license terms included with your purchase to ensure you are compliant when using the font for digital downloads or print-on-demand items. Using a properly licensed commercial font protects your business and gives you the confidence to scale your marketing efforts without legal concerns.
